AI Real Estate Solutions for Smarter Property Business

Real estate businesses manage property listings, buyer inquiries, property information, appointments, leads, documentation, and sales activities every day.

As competition increases and customers expect faster responses, real estate companies need technology that can help them manage information and communicate more efficiently.

This is where AI real estate solutions can provide valuable support.

Artificial intelligence can help real estate companies automate lead management, organize property data, personalize property recommendations, analyze market information, support customer service, and streamline administrative workflows.

AI does not replace real estate agents or property professionals. Instead, it can help them reduce repetitive work and spend more time on customer relationships and important business decisions.

What Are AI Real Estate Solutions?

AI real estate solutions are software platforms that use artificial intelligence to support property-related business activities.

They can assist with:

  • Property search
  • Lead management
  • Customer communication
  • Property recommendations
  • Market analysis
  • Property management
  • Sales analytics
  • Document organization

A typical workflow looks like:

Property Data → AI Processing → Insight or Recommendation → Agent Review → Customer Action

AI Property Valuation Support

Property valuation involves many factors, including location, property characteristics, market conditions, and comparable properties.

AI can analyze relevant data to support valuation workflows.

However, AI-generated estimates should not automatically be treated as professional valuations.

Qualified property professionals should review important valuation decisions.

Human Real Estate Expertise Still Matters

Real estate transactions involve negotiation, local market knowledge, property inspections, legal considerations, financial decisions, and personal relationships.

Real estate agents, brokers, property managers, valuation professionals, and legal experts remain essential.

AI should support these professionals rather than independently make high-impact property decisions.

A strong approach combines:

AI Assistance + Real Estate Expertise + Human Judgment

Measuring AI Real Estate Performance

Real estate companies should measure whether AI is creating meaningful improvements.

Useful metrics can include:

  • Lead response time
  • Lead conversion rate
  • Customer response time
  • Property inquiry volume
  • Appointment bookings
  • Sales cycle length
  • Agent productivity

The appropriate metrics depend on the specific AI application.
